A HyperDoc is a digital document—such as a Google Doc—where all components of a learning cycle have been pulled together into one central hub. Within a single document, students are provided with hyperlinks to all of the resources they need to complete that learning cycle. -Jennifer Gonzalez @cultofpedagogy
In this session participants will be introduced to the HyperDoc format of delivering a digital lesson. First we will shop the HyperDoc Templates then share and discuss with a partner what you found and how you might be able to use or adjust in your curriculum.
